Pia Toscano

Pia Ann Rose Toscano (born October 14, 1988) is an American singer from Howard Beach, New York. Toscano placed ninth on the tenth season of American Idol. She was considered a frontrunner in the competition, and her elimination shocked judges Randy Jackson, Jennifer Lopez, and Steven Tyler, all of whom were visibly upset. Some viewers and media outlets described Toscano’s departure as one of the most shocking eliminations in American Idol history.

She was still however subsequently signed to the show’s partner label 19 through Interscope. Her debut single “This Time” only reached number 104 on the Billboard 200 and she parted ways with the label soon after.

She released her first EP Belong independently in 2016.
